Total net enrolment rate, upper secondary, female in Tonga
Tonga: Total net enrolment rate, upper secondary, female was 67.0% in 2015. ▼ Falling
Total net enrolment rate, upper secondary, female in Tonga, 1998–2015
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
Tonga recorded 67.0% for total net enrolment rate, upper secondary, female in 2015.
The figure is up 28.2% on the previous year and down 32.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, total net enrolment rate, upper secondary, female in Tonga peaked at 99.5% in 2001 and was at its lowest, 52.2%, in 2014.
That places Tonga 104th out of 143 countries with data for 2015, putting it in the middle of the range.

About this data
Total number of female students of the official age group for upper secondary education who are enrolled in any level of education, expressed as a percentage of the corresponding female population. Divide the total number of female students in the official school age range for upper secondary education who are enrolled in any level of education by the female population of the same age group and multiply the result by 100. The difference between the total NER and the adjusted NER provides a measure of the proportion of children in the official relevant school age group who are enrolled in levels of education below the one intended for their age. The difference between the total NER and the adjusted NER for upper secondary education is due to enrolment in pre-primary or primary education. The total NER should be based on total enrolment of the official relevant school age group in any level of education for all types of schools and education institutions, including public, private and all other institutions that provide organized educational programmes.
